B&B Marcellina is a small country stay in Località Fey Inferiore, Perloz, in the Bard area of Italy, where the setting is all about quiet valley life and easy access to the mountains. Guests consistently rate it highly, with a 9.6/10 score from 36 reviews, and many comments point to the calm, welcoming feel and the practical help provided by the hosts. The property is geared toward travelers who want non-smoking comfort plus straightforward day-to-day convenience, including room service and a terrace where you can slow down after time outdoors. Pet owners are also well catered for, since pets are allowed, and there’s free parking on site, which makes it simpler to come and go by car.
From here, you can plan a day around Forte di Bard, about 30 km away, or pair it with the Bard castle area for a fuller history outing. Pont-Saint-Martin is roughly 20 km from the property and works well as a low-effort excursion when you want a change of scenery without a long drive. If you’re aiming for Gressoney Valley hiking routes, the start area is around 25 km out, giving you a base that suits walkers and nature-focused travelers.

Yes. B&B Marcellina has a pet-friendly policy, so you can travel with your animal companion. The hotel lists pets as allowed, which is helpful for guests who prefer not to arrange separate kennels during their trip.
Yes. B&B Marcellina provides free parking for guests. This is especially convenient in the Bard/Perloz area, where having a car makes it easier to reach attractions like Forte di Bard and Pont-Saint-Martin.
Forte di Bard is about 30 km from B&B Marcellina. This makes it a realistic day trip by car, letting you combine the fortress visit with nearby Bard sights without needing an overnight stay in the area.
Pont-Saint-Martin is roughly 20 km from B&B Marcellina. It’s a good option for a shorter outing when you want to change scenery while still returning to the quieter Perloz countryside for the evening.
It can be a strong base for nature-focused trips. The Gressoney Valley start area is about 25 km away, and the hotel also includes guest education on local ecosystems and culture, which can help you understand what you’re seeing on hikes.
Yes. B&B Marcellina lists non-smoking rooms and non-smoking throughout. If you’re sensitive to smoke or prefer a fresh indoor environment, this policy is a clear fit for your stay.
The closest major airport is Turin Airport (TRN), about 70 km away. For most travelers, reaching B&B Marcellina will involve driving from the airport, and the hotel’s free parking makes arriving by car practical.
